Wheelytics features and specs

  • Auto-Grouped Options Trades
    Wheelytics automatically groups your options trades by symbol and strike, making it easy to track the progress of your Wheel strategy positions.
  • Net Income & Performance Metrics
    See proceeds, commissions, and net income for each option trade โ€” all calculated and summarized in a clean, intuitive dashboard.
  • Seamless IBKR Flex Report Import
    Simply upload your Interactive Brokers Flex XML report and get instant insights without spreadsheets or manual formatting.

What makes your product unique?

Wheelytics's answer

Wheelytics is purpose-built for retail options traders using the Wheel strategy. Unlike generic portfolio trackers, it auto-groups trades by symbol and strike, showing net cash, proceeds, and commissions in one place โ€” with seamless IBKR Flex Report integration.

Why should a person choose your product over its competitors?

Wheelytics's answer

Most tools focus on stock portfolios or advanced Greeks. Wheelytics focuses on what Wheel traders care about: cashflow visibility, position grouping, and simple reporting. No spreadsheets, no complexity โ€” just clear insights.

How would you describe the primary audience of your product?

Wheelytics's answer

Retail investors and semi-passive traders using the Wheel strategy (selling cash-secured puts and covered calls), primarily those trading through Interactive Brokers from the US and Europe.

What's the story behind your product?

Wheelytics's answer

Wheelytics started as an internal tool built out of frustration with tracking Wheel trades in spreadsheets. After seeing value in grouping trades and automating cashflow insights, it evolved into a public-facing tool for fellow traders.
